Palazzo Trevisan Cappello is a palace situated in Venice, Italy (in the sestiere of Castello) in front of Palazzo Patriarcale.
Contents
History
Built in the first half of the 16th century by the Trevisan family, the palace soon became the residence of Francesco I de' Medici.
